How much do waterproofing project manager j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 10, 2026, the average yearly pay for waterproofing project manager in Warren, MI is $96,442.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$73,700.00 and $115,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a waterproofing project manager do?

A Waterproofing Project Manager oversees construction projects focused on preventing water intrusion and managing moisture control in buildings. Their responsibilities include planning and supervising waterproofing installations, coordinating with contractors and suppliers, managing project budgets and timelines, and ensuring compliance with safety and quality standards. They also inspect project sites, resolve technical issues, and communicate progress to clients and stakeholders. The role requires strong project management skills and knowledge of waterproofing materials and construction methods.

What is the difference between Waterproofing Project Manager vs Waterproofing Supervisor?

AspectWaterproofing Project ManagerWaterproofing Supervisor
CertificationsOften requires PMP or related project management certifications, along with industry-specific waterproofing knowledgeTypically holds waterproofing or construction safety certifications, with less emphasis on formal project management credentials
Work EnvironmentOversees multiple projects, manages teams, and coordinates with clients and contractorsSupervises on-site waterproofing work, ensuring quality and safety during daily operations
ResponsibilitiesPlanning, budgeting, client communication, and overall project deliveryDirectly manages on-site waterproofing activities, supervises workers, and enforces safety protocols

The Waterproofing Project Manager focuses on project planning, coordination, and client relations, while the Waterproofing Supervisor handles daily on-site waterproofing tasks and team supervision. Both roles require waterproofing knowledge, but the Project Manager has broader responsibilities in project execution and management.

Job Summary:

As a Senior Project Manager in the Restoration Department, you will serve as a strategic leader overseeing complex restoration projects and as a key partner and right-hand to the Director of Operations. This role combines advanced project management responsibilities with operational leadership, mentoring, business planning, and departmental support.

The Senior Project Manager provides oversight of project performance, financial results, client relationships, and team development while ensuring projects are executed safely, efficiently, and profitably. This position will lead high-profile projects, support operational initiatives, assist with resource planning, and help drive consistency, accountability, and best practices across the Restoration Division.

Key Responsibilities:

Leadership & Operational Support

  • Serve as a trusted advisor and operational partner to the Director of Operations.
  • Assist in developing and implementing departmental goals, strategic initiatives, and operational improvements.
  • Provide leadership and guidance to Project Managers, Project Engineers, Superintendents, and other project personnel.
  • Mentor and develop project teams through coaching, training, and performance feedback.
  • Support workforce planning, staffing decisions, and succession planning initiatives.
  • Participate in leadership meetings and contribute to departmental business planning efforts.
  • Assist with the resolution of complex project, client, staffing, and operational challenges.
  • Promote RAM's Core Values and foster a culture of accountability, collaboration, safety, and continuous improvement.

Project Planning & Pre-Construction

  • Review and interpret project specifications, drawings, contracts, and bid documents.
  • Lead project kickoff meetings and develop project-specific execution strategies.
  • Coordinate project submittals, procurement schedules, and long-lead item tracking.
  • Develop and maintain baseline schedules and three-week look-ahead schedules.
  • Provide oversight and support on large-scale, high-risk, or strategically important restoration projects.
  • Evaluate project risks and develop mitigation strategies prior to project execution.
  • Assist in reviewing estimates, budgets, schedules, and resource allocations.

Project Execution & Coordination

  • Manage multiple complex restoration projects simultaneously.
  • Direct day-to-day project activities and oversee subcontractor performance.
  • Maintain consistent communication with field teams, superintendents, foremen, clients, consultants, and ownership groups.
  • Coordinate inspections, RFIs, submittals, and project documentation.
  • Monitor manpower utilization, production rates, and overall project performance.
  • Ensure compliance with contract requirements, quality standards, and safety regulations.
  • Resolve project issues proactively to minimize schedule delays and cost impacts.
  • Provide escalation support and guidance to Project Managers on challenging projects.

Financial Management & Business Performance

  • Oversee project budgets, forecasting, job cost reports, and profitability.
  • Review project financial performance and identify opportunities to improve margins.
  • Manage billing processes including schedules of values, pencil draws, pay applications, and lien waivers.
  • Review and approve change order pricing and contract modifications.
  • Monitor committed costs, vendor invoices, subcontractor agreements, and procurement activities.
  • Analyze project financial trends and recommend corrective actions when necessary.
  • Assist the Director of Operations in developing annual budgets, forecasting revenue, and monitoring departmental KPIs.
  • Ensure accurate and timely project reporting within company systems including Acumatica and Procore.

Client Relationship Management

  • Build and maintain strong relationships with clients, architects, consultants, owners, and subcontractors.
  • Serve as a senior point of contact for key accounts and high-profile customers.
  • Support business development efforts by identifying opportunities for repeat and expanded work.
  • Participate in client meetings, project reviews, and networking events.
  • Help maintain RAM's reputation for exceptional customer service and project delivery.

Project Closeout & Handoff

  • Coordinate punch list completion and final inspections.
  • Oversee project closeout documentation including warranties, as-builts, and O&M manuals.
  • Ensure final billing and contractual obligations are completed accurately and timely.
  • Conduct project debriefs and lessons-learned meetings.
  • Identify process improvement opportunities and implement best practices across the Restoration Department.
  • Develop standardized procedures and training materials to improve project execution consistency.

Education & Experience

  • Bachelor's degree in Construction Management, Civil Engineering, Business, or related field; or equivalent combination of education and experience.
  • 10+ years of construction project management experience, with significant experience in commercial restoration, concrete restoration, waterproofing, facade restoration, or related specialty contracting.
  • Minimum 3+ years of leadership or senior-level project management experience.
  • Proven experience managing large-scale, high-value, and complex construction projects.
  • Strong understanding of project financial management, forecasting, budgeting, and cost control.
  • Proficiency with Microsoft Office Suite, Procore, Bluebeam, Acumatica, and scheduling software.
  • Strong knowledge of construction means and methods, contracts, project controls, and risk management.
  • Ability to read and interpret plans, specifications, contracts, and technical documents.
  • Demonstrated ability to lead teams, influence others, and drive operational results.
  • Excellent communication, leadership, negotiation, and relationship-building skills.
  • Ability to manage multiple projects and competing priorities in a fast-paced environment.
